The `/previews/waveform` endpoint of the Sonacrest media service renders a downsampled amplitude envelope for any uploaded audio asset, returned as a JSON array of normalized peaks. Reviewers should note that rendering is delegated to the internal Ampletree worker pool, which requires its own credential separate from the public gateway token. The worker-pool key used in this example follows.

API key for bageg-kajef: vxb2-ss

**Ticket BRK-2214: Vault sealed after clock skew between build agents.** The Ashgrove build farm drifted roughly 340 seconds after an NTP relay failure, and the signing vault on agent pool C interpreted the skewed timestamps as replayed unlock attempts, so it auto-sealed. Builds requiring artifact signing are now queued. Fix order: restore NTP sync on agents c-04 through c-09, verify drift is under two seconds, then manually unseal the vault from the pool console. The unseal prompt will ask you for the recovery passphrase.

vault phrase of tagag-fawef = lammir-ulaiel-oliax-belox-eliox-ulaok-gilael-norys-holox-fenir

**Q: How does RotaKey handle a failed rotation mid-cycle?**

A: RotaKey writes a journal entry before touching any secret, so a crashed rotation can be resumed with `rotakey resume`. Reviewers should confirm the journal checksum matches before approving the retry patch. Note that resuming against the Bramleigh staging vault requires unlocking the rotation keystore first, which is sealed after every incident. Unseal it with the recovery passphrase below.

strongbox words: oliael-gilax-lamael